Output df309520bc12515a4832fa385c36413289212be2eff1ad7d02365b11f0faf6ef:9

value
289381270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ae096e6c6b490fe500feb92a23209141be7f2382 OP_EQUAL
address
MPmP77Kd4Xp1J7hmvCCEJZWPiKxqFgqMkL
transaction
df309520bc12515a4832fa385c36413289212be2eff1ad7d02365b11f0faf6ef
spent
true